What do you want to say??

Remember: your bathroom makes a clear and tangible statement about who youre to your guests. What is it you want to say?

Considerations like color and materials play a major part in choosing your vanity. For example, natural stones for the counter top tend to whisper of elegance and wealth. Wood designs have a very homely and relaxing feel. Darker colors can be reassuring and calm, while brighter colors ooze of energy.

Vanity cabinet hardware also has a word or two to say. Make sure they complement the overall theme of your bathroom, and don't "clash" in design with items such as the mirror or the linen closet.

Available Space

How much actual floor space you have available will be a determining factor when choosing your bathroom vanity. For those with more space, you can be more elaborate in its design, storage space and amenities. For those with less space (such as those that live in apartments or smaller houses) some less robust options would make more sense.

Make sure you measure the space before buying your vanity. This is important; you don't want to get it home only to find out that now you have to snake around the vanity to get to the toilet. Leave the double sink vanity at the store and pick up one that's a better fit.

Corner vanities are usually the best option for saving on floor space. They come in just as many styles as the "traditional vanity", so uniqueness need not be sacrificed. And you win back some floor space with the choice.

Pedestal vanities, although lacking in storage space, are another smart choice if space is on your mind. But if having space for hygiene and cleaning items is important, then give the cabinet styled vanity a better look and opt out of the pedestal vanity.
